Here are the paint ornaments I made for our tree/as gifts. This is a really fun and easy way to make unique ornaments... but can be really frustrating, too if the paint dries in a weird way or chips. But I ultimately found a way to keep them in a good position-yogurt cups from the recycling to hold them in place. Genius, I know. :)

I really like how these all turned out. The pictures just don't do them justice:




Anyone know what this shape ornament is called? I love it, and would like to find more, but don't know what the shape is.







These tiny ones are great for paint! I originally bought them for the glitter ornament project but that turned out terrible, so I don't recommend it. There were too many empty spots, and it was hard to get the materials into the tiny opening so it's just not worth it. Paint, though--that was super easy and only took a tiny bit, and looks great.
